Understanding Leave & Family Needs: Your Available Options

Juggling work and domestic obligations can be difficult, especially when facing sickness or other important situations. Luckily, various regulations provide protection for workers. You may be eligible for compensated family leave to address needs related to a birth or to support a loved one with a medical issue. Explore your entitlements under the Family and Medical Leave Act (FMLA), and check any state laws that may provide further benefits. Here’s a quick overview:


  • Investigate your suitability for FMLA leave.
  • Consider state-specific regulations.
  • Keep records of all relevant records.
  • Consult with your employer and an lawyer if necessary.

Keep in mind that receiving a legal consultation is always advised to confirm your understanding of your particular entitlements.

Fighting Workplace Discrimination

Experiencing unfair treatment at Discrimination Lawyer your job can be devastating . Understanding your rights is crucial to pursuing redress . Federal and local laws forbid discrimination based on factors such as origin, gender , seniority, belief, disability , and national origin . If you believe you’ve been targeted by discrimination, document all occurrences , like dates, times , witnesses , and specific details . You may be eligible for solutions , which could include lodging a grievance with the relevant authorities , seeking mediation , or initiating legal action . Consulting with an attorney specializing in workplace law can assist you navigate the process and safeguard your interests .
